- Rio’s culture department and RioFilme announced the postponement on October 19 and said an updated schedule will be confirmed in the coming weeks.
- The honorary citizenship planned for Spike Lee remains on the agenda after approval by Alerj in May at the initiative of deputy Dani Balbi.
- Festival do Rio kept special free screenings of ‘Luta de Classes’ for audiences at Cinesystem Belas Artes Botafogo and Estação NET Rio despite the director’s absence.
- ‘Luta de Classes’ is Lee’s new feature starring Denzel Washington, presented as a contemporary reinterpretation of Akira Kurosawa’s ‘High and Low’.
- The original program included meetings with filmmakers and Black artists in the Pequena África area and local hospitality coordinated by city officials, with chef Katia Barbosa prepared to host.
